“清除维护”任务(维护计划)

更新日期: 2007 年 9 月 15 日

使用**“‘清除维护’任务”**可以删除与维护计划相关的旧文件,包括由维护计划文件和数据库备份文件创建的文本报告。

ms177182.note(zh-cn,SQL.90).gif注意:
与更早版本的“清除维护”任务相比,该任务的 SQL Server 2005 版本不自动删除指定目录的子文件夹中的文件。 此功能减少了使用清除维护任务删除文件的恶意攻击的可能性。 如果要删除一级子文件夹中的文件,必须选择“包括一级子文件夹”
ms177182.note(zh-cn,SQL.90).gif重要提示:
如果运行了多个版本的 SQL Server 2005,则清除任务中添加的“小时”间隔具有多种含义。 如果所创建任务的运行间隔以小时计算,则尝试在 SQL Server 2005 或 SQL Server 2005 Service Pack 1 的发布版本中运行该任务时,会得到一个不同的间隔。 如果使用较早版本的工具编辑该任务,会出现一条错误消息。

选项

  • 连接
    显示当前的连接。
  • 新建
    创建一个新的服务器连接,在执行此任务时使用。 下面对**“新建连接”**对话框进行了介绍。
  • 备份文件
    删除备份文件。
  • 维护计划文本报告
    删除以前运行的维护计划的文本报告。
  • 删除特定文件
    删除在**“文件名”**框中提供的特定文件。
  • 文件名
    要删除的文件的路径和名称。
  • 搜索文件夹并根据扩展名删除文件
    删除指定文件夹中带有指定扩展名的所有文件。 使用此选项可一次删除多个文件,例如 Tuesday 文件夹中带有 .bak 扩展名的所有备份文件。
  • 文件夹
    要删除文件所在的文件夹的路径和名称。
  • 文件扩展名
    提供要删除的文件的文件扩展名。 不能包含“.” 例如,若要搜索备份文件,请键入 bakBAK
  • 包括一级子文件夹
    从**“文件夹”下的一级子文件夹中删除具有为“文件扩展名”**指定的扩展名的文件。
  • 在任务运行时根据文件保留时间删除文件
    通过在**“删除文件,如果其保留时间超过”**框中提供数字和时间单位,指定将要删除的文件所要保留的最短时间。
  • 删除文件,如果其保留时间超过
    通过提供数字和时间单位(小时),指定将要删除的文件所要保留的最短时间。 保留时间长于指定时间长度的文件将被删除。
  • 查看 T-SQL
    根据所选选项,查看针对此任务的服务器执行的 Transact-SQL 语句。

    ms177182.note(zh-cn,SQL.90).gif注意:
    当受影响的对象很多时,可能需要相当长的时间才可显示。

“新建连接”对话框

  • 连接名称
    输入新连接的名称。
  • 选择或输入服务器名称
    选择执行此任务时所要连接的服务器。

  • 选择以查看可用服务器的列表。
  • 输入登录服务器所需的信息
    指定如何对服务器进行身份验证。
  • 使用 Windows 集成安全性
    使用 Windows 身份验证连接到 SQL Server 数据库引擎的实例。
  • 使用特定用户名和密码
    使用 SQL Server 身份验证连接到 SQL Server 数据库引擎的实例。 此选项不可用。
  • 用户名
    提供一个在进行身份验证时要使用的 SQL Server 登录名。 此选项不可用。
  • 密码
    提供一个在进行身份验证时要使用的密码。 此选项不可用。

请参阅

其他资源

维护计划

帮助和信息

获取 SQL Server 2005 帮助

更改历史记录

发布日期 历史记录

2007 年 9 月 15 日

新增内容:
  • 添加了有关“小时”间隔的重要说明。

2006 年 4 月 14 日

新增内容:
  • 添加了对新选项“包括一级子文件夹”的说明。 Service Pack 1 中提供了此选项。